St. George’s , Grenada , Thursday, 26th December 2013 – The New National Party ( NNP ) expresses sympathy with the people of St. Vincent , St. Lucia and Dominica.
The entire Executive, Members and Supporters of the New National Party, take this opportunity to express their profound grief and sadness over the loss of lives and properties in St. Vincent and St. Lucia resulting from floods and land slides, due to the recent passage of a freak thunder storm which recently passed over the islands of Dominica, St. Lucia, St. Vincent and Grenada.
We are saddened over the loss of so many lives from this unfortunate weather pattern which occurred, and therefore our deep sense of sadness, sympathy and condolence go out to the families and friends of all those who have lost their loved ones, properties and belongings.
